The tragedy of CB&T is made worse by the fact that the bank is far from alone. CB&T was the 32nd bank to fail in Georgia since the start of the financial crisis in 2008 and one of 132 to fail nationwide in 2010 so far. While the nation's big banks have pretty much stabilized, its 7,500 small banks are just now entering their moment of greatest danger: in addition to the dozens that are expected to fail by the end of the year, the FDIC says 829 banks, most of them small ones, are at risk of failure.
